
Why is pedigree analysis done in the study of human genetics? State the conclusion that can be drawn from it.

Hint: Scientists use pedigree analysis in order to study the inheritance of genes in humans. A series of symbols are used to represent different aspects of a pedigree.
Complete Answer:
- Pedigree analysis is a graphical representation which shows the pattern of inheritance in a family.
- These are the charts that show the phenotype or genotypes for a particular organism and its ancestor from one generation to the next generation.
Need of pedigree analysis in human genetics:
- Pedigree analysis is used to study the inheritance of genes in humans from one generation to next generation.
- The study of pedigree is also important in predicting genetic risks.
- It is also used for predicting many genetically inherited disorders such as cystic fibrosis, sickle cell anemia, etc.
- It is also useful to find recessive and dominant types of traits.
Conclusions that can be drawn from a pedigree analysis:
- Pedigree analysis can trace the Mendelian disorders.
- It can conclude the pattern of inheritance. Pedigree analaysis tells us whether the trait is linked to the sex chromosomes or autosomes.
- Pedigree analysis also concludes whether the trait is dominant or recessive.
Note: Pedigree analysis helps scientists a lot in order to predict any genetically inherited diseases or disorder so that they can prevent the passage of disease to the next generation.
